Resistance to Corrosion and Chemical Damages
While lots of materials succumb to corrosion and chemical damages over time, HDPE pipelines show impressive resistance, making them excellent for various water management applications. This durability originates from the molecular framework of high-density polyethylene, which is naturally non-reactive and does not rust like steels or weaken from direct exposure to rough chemicals. Consequently, HDPE is highly reliable in settings with aggressive compounds, such as wastewater systems that may include acids, bases, and natural solvents.
Additionally, HDPE pipes can hold up against ecological elements such as soil level of acidity and saline conditions, further improving their suitability for diverse applications (American Plastics HDPE Pipe for Oilfield). Their capability to preserve structural stability gradually decreases the risk of leakages and failures, which is crucial in guaranteeing the safety and security and dependability of water circulation and wastewater monitoring systems. The resistance to corrosion and chemical damages significantly adds to the total efficiency and long life of HDPE piping services.

Versatility and Adaptability in Installment
Due to their special buildings, HDPE pipes offer remarkable adaptability and adaptability in setup, making them ideal for a variety of applications. Their light-weight nature enables for simpler handling and transport, decreasing labor costs and installation time. HDPE pipelines can be bent and shaped to fit numerous terrains and job requirements, which is especially helpful in testing atmospheres.Furthermore, their resistance to deterioration and chemical damage allows for installment in varied settings without the need for specialized safety layers. The capability to fuse joints creates a continuous, leak-free system, boosting the general honesty and reliability of the installation. HDPE's adaptability likewise accommodates ground movement, lowering the danger of damages in locations susceptible to moving dirt. Generally, these attributes make HDPE pipelines not only flexible however likewise a preferred selection for water and wastewater management systems.
